PROCEDURE

实验过程

N-(1-ethoxycarbonyl-3-oxo-3-phenylpropyl)-L-alanine [(1S/1R)=9.0] 5.0 g, (17 mmoles) was added to 100 ml of 10% (w/w) water-containing ethanol containing 0.5 N HCl. Thereto 50% (w/w) water-containing 5% Pd--C (5.0 g) was added and the catalytic reduction was carried out in hydrogen atmosphere (atmospheric pressure) under the conditions of an inner temperature of a range from about 15° to 25° C. and an agitation power of a range from 0.5 to 1 kW/m3 (amount of HCl based on substrate: 3 equivalents). Supply of hydrogen was stopped at the time when hydrogen is absorbed in 90% of the required amount. Then, the atmosphere was rapidly replaced with nitrogen to stop the reaction. The residual rate of the reaction intermediate was 10%, the formation rate of N-(1-ethoxycarbonyl-3-phenylpropyl)-L-alanine was 82%, the content of N-(1-ethoxycarbonyl-3-cyclohexylpropyl)-L-alanine was 0.2% (w/w) and the content of N-(1-carboxy-3-phenylpropyl)-L-alanine was 7% (w/w). Pd--C was rapidly removed by filtration and the Pd--C cake was conscientiously washed with 10 ml of 7% (w/w) water-containing ethanol and 5 ml of water. After 30 ml of water was added to the resulting filtrate, the filtrate was neutralized (pH 4.5) by slowly adding dropwise an aqueous 30% (w/w) sodium hydroxide solution. The filtrate was concentrated at the inner temperature of 50° C. under reduced pressure, and then concentrated under reduced pressure with appropriately adding water to give a slurry with replacing with water. The content of ethanol in the slurry was 2% (w/w), the content of sodium sulfate was 9% (w/w) and the pH was 5.0. After cooling to an inner temperature of 20° C., the crystal was filtered and washed with water in a 2-fold amount of the cake. The resulting crystal was vacuum-dried (30 mmHg to 1 mmHg) at a range from 40° to 60° C. to give N-(1(S)-ethoxycarbonyl-3-phenylpropyl)-L-alanine (3.1 g, 11 mmoles). The yield was 73%. HPLC purity: 99.1% (w/w), the content of N-(1(R)-ethoxycarbonyl-3-phenylpropyl)-L-alanine: 0.1% (w/w), the content of N-(1-ethoxycarbonyl-3-cyclohexylpropyl)-L-alanine: 0.2% (w/w), the content of N-(1-carboxy-3-phenylpropyl)-L-alanine: 0.1% (w/w).
